So, maybe I have the reputation for burning dinner. Maybe the chard black kettle in the sink was my fault…
Or it was…
Minus one incident, I have now gone a year…Yes! A whole year without burning breakfast, lunch, or dinner.(minus one incident) Praise Yahweh!!!
*Update: Sadly, I burnt dinner again. ( But that was THIS year, right?)*
Am I now free from being known as the dinner burner?
Sadly…No.
It’s not that I’m a bad cook. I’ve been cooking since I could walk. But, as many of you know…it just happens.
Your cooking this delicious meal, and something runs out of water…whether you realize it or not…you then have a smoky problem.
So, I may never burn food again, but I can never erase the memories of scrubbing chared pots and pans and inventing ‘the burnt remains’ air fragrance, that filled our house continually.
I may be a little dramatic, but the truth is…
#1 Don’t burn dinner
#2 You are remembered for everything you do, whether it is bad or good…even if you change.
“Even a child is known by his doings, whether his work be pure, and whether it be right.” ~Proverbs 20:11
~
“A good name is rather to be chosen than great riches, and loving favour rather than silver and gold.” ~Proverbs 22:1
The Bible says a lot about character, because it is important. As a follower
of Christ, we are His representatives.
It is important to have good character…To be known for good things… To show the love of Yahweh.
We must realize that even the smallest things, like burning dinner or leaving your coat on the floor, make a big difference.
Each thing that we do, whether it is good or bad, can have a lasting affect on our lives, and the lives of others.
Be of good character. Be a worthy representative of Christ in all that you do.
P.S. This is a dramatized lesson. No houses or else, were ever burnt down…or ever will…I hope.
So remember, whether you burn dinner a little or a lot, good character is important, in every thing you do.
